Your new role
What you'll do:
- Lead a team of employees carrying out a range of landscaping and/or grounds maintenance work on a daily basis. Identify workloads and allocate task, interpret plans and relay information to team members ensuring work standards are maintained.
- Carry out a range of grounds maintenance and landscaping tasks e.g. grass cutting, raking, edging, weeding, sweeping, litter picking, chemical application, planting & laying turf etc.
- Carry out line marking to football/rugby parks and athletic tracks.
- Drive and operate a wide range of vehicles, plant and equipment including vehicle attached machinery, pedestrian and ride-on machinery and hand held equipment.
- Undertake daily routine safety and maintenance checks ensuring that vehicles, machinery and equipment used is well maintained, kept clean and not exposed to the risk of damage or theft.
- Use approved equipment and follow manufacturer's recommended guidelines and application rates, when undertaking the application of Herbicides/Pesticides, ensuring that all defined areas are maintained to the required standards. The candidate must have a PA1 & PA6 certification for use and application of chemicals.
- Complete documents relating to the role of the post e.g. daily work records, vehicle/equipment defect reporting and client PPM schedules.
- Liaise with Client Representatives and Contract Managers ensuring positive constructive relationships based on good service delivery.
- In the absence of the Supervisor liaise with the Grounds Team to ensure required standards are achieved. Ensure that all equipment and work areas are left secure and barriers locked.
- Undertake visual inspections of all work areas prior to commencement of maintenance tasks ensuring compliance with approved safety standards.
- To operate at all times with safe working practices with due regard to Health & Safety Regulations, COSHH, Environmental issues and Waste Disposal etc in accordance with legislative requirements and policies and procedures of RFM.
- Maintain an awareness of RFM's Policies, Procedures and objectives related to the successful delivery of the Grounds Maintenance service.
- Candidate may be required to carry out some hard landscaping tasks i.e slabbing, fencing etc.
- Work flexibly within the wider RFM team undertaking any other duties assigned by the Grounds Manager in connection with RFM's operational requirements.
- Candidate may be required to carry out winter gritting operations withing working hours during the winter period. This may also include working outside their normal working hours and being available for standby/callout.
About you:
- The post holder may hold a professional vocational qualification in a Grounds Maintenance discipline or have equivalent experience, and preferably from a commercial contracting background.
- The post holder will hold a full driving license including trailer license and certificates of competence in compact tractor operations and use of tractor mounted implement, ride-on and self-propelled pedestrian mowers, strimmers, brush cutters and hedge cutters.
- The post holder must hold a certificate of competence for pesticides spraying (PA1 & PA6)
- The post holder will have experience of undertaking landscaping and grounds maintenance duties including grass cutting within a professional environment.
- Desirable experience in soft landscaping, hard landscaping experience would be an advantage.
- The post holder should have good knowledge of compact tractors and their attachments, mowing equipment and associated plant and their maintenance requirements
- Valid UK Driving Licence for at least 12 months
